Why Do Cats Love iAquarium Videos?

Okay, so why are cats so obsessed with iAquarium videos? The answer lies in their natural instincts and how these videos tap into their primal behaviors. Cats are, by nature, predators. Their eyes are incredibly sensitive to movement, making them excellent hunters. When they see fish darting across the screen in an iAquarium video, their hunting instincts kick in. The unpredictable movements mimic real prey, sparking their interest and focus. It’s like a virtual hunting game that keeps them engaged and entertained. Think about how a cat stalks a toy mouse or watches birds outside the window. iAquarium videos provide a similar kind of stimulation. The realistic fish movements and vibrant colors capture their attention and hold it. Many cats will even try to pounce or paw at the screen, trying to catch the elusive fish! Beyond the hunting aspect, iAquarium videos can also be calming for cats. The gentle movements of the fish and the soft lighting can have a soothing effect. It’s like a visual form of white noise that can help relax anxious or restless cats. This can be particularly helpful for cats who spend a lot of time indoors or who are easily stressed. The visual stimulation provided by iAquarium videos can also help prevent boredom. Cats need mental and physical stimulation to stay happy and healthy. Without it, they can become bored, which can lead to destructive behaviors like scratching furniture or excessive meowing. iAquarium videos offer a safe and easy way to keep them entertained and engaged, reducing the likelihood of boredom-related issues. Tips for the Best iAquarium Experience

Alright, you've got your iAquarium video ready to go, but how do you make sure your cat gets the most out of it? Here are a few tips to ensure a purr-fect viewing experience! First and foremost, consider the screen size and placement. A larger screen can be more captivating, but make sure it's at a comfortable viewing distance for your cat. You don't want them straining their eyes or getting too close to the screen. Place the TV or tablet in a room where your cat spends a lot of time, so they can easily access the iAquarium whenever they feel like it. Additionally, think about the sound levels. While some cats enjoy the gentle sounds of bubbling water or soft music, others may find it overwhelming. Start with a low volume and gradually increase it until you find the perfect balance. Pay attention to your cat's body language to gauge their reaction. If they seem agitated or scared, lower the volume or turn off the sound altogether. Another important tip is to monitor your cat's reaction. While most cats enjoy iAquarium videos, some may not be interested. If your cat seems indifferent or uninterested, don't force it. Every cat is different, and they have their own unique preferences. You can always try again later or explore other forms of entertainment. Furthermore, avoid leaving your cat unsupervised for extended periods while watching iAquarium videos. While the videos are generally safe, there's always a chance that your cat could get too excited and try to jump at the screen. This could potentially damage the TV or tablet, or even injure your cat. It's always best to supervise their viewing sessions to ensure their safety.
